.n9pt { font-size: 9pt; line-height: 120%; font-family: "ヒラギノ角ゴ Pro W3", Osaka, "ＭＳ ゴシック" }.n11pt { font-size: 11pt; line-height: 120%; font-family: "ヒラギノ角ゴ Pro W3", Osaka, "ＭＳ ゴシック" }.r_n7pt { font-size: 7pt; font-family: "Hiragino Kaku Gothic Pro", Osaka, "ＭＳ ゴシック"; padding-left: 13px }.r_n7pt2 { font-size: 7pt; font-family: "Hiragino Kaku Gothic Pro", Osaka, "ＭＳ ゴシック"; padding-left: 5px }.r_n9pt { color: #31363b; font-size: 9pt; line-height: 130%; font-family: "Hiragino Kaku Gothic Pro", Osaka, "ＭＳ ゴシック" }.r_n9ptb { color: #31363b; font-weight: bold; font-size: 9pt; line-height: 130%; font-family: "Hiragino Kaku Gothic Pro", Osaka, "ＭＳ ゴシック" }.r_n10pt { font-size: 10pt; font-family: "Hiragino Kaku Gothic Pro", Osaka, "ＭＳ ゴシック"; line-height: 150%; padding: 5px; }.r_n10ptb { font-weight: bold; font-size: 10pt; line-height: 130%; font-family: "Hiragino Kaku Gothic Pro", Osaka, "ＭＳ ゴシック"; text-indent: 5pt ; padding-left: 10px; }.r_n10ptbw { color: white; font-weight: bold; font-size: 10pt; line-height: 130%; font-family: "Hiragino Kaku Gothic Pro", Osaka, "ＭＳ ゴシック"; text-decoration: none; text-indent: 5pt }.r_n11pt { font-size: 11pt; line-height: 130%; font-family: "Hiragino Kaku Gothic Pro", Osaka, "ＭＳ ゴシック" }.r_n11ptb { font-weight: bold; font-size: 11pt; line-height: 130%; font-family: "Hiragino Kaku Gothic Pro", Osaka, "ＭＳ ゴシック" }.r_n11pt_Block { font-size: 11pt; font-family: "Hiragino Kaku Gothic Pro", Osaka, "ＭＳ ゴシック"; font-weight: bold; line-height: 130%; background-color: #e9e9e9; margin-right: 5px; margin-left: 5px; padding: 2px; border: solid 1px black; }.r_n11ptbw { color: white; font-size: 11pt; font-family: "Hiragino Kaku Gothic Pro", Osaka, "ＭＳ ゴシック"; font-weight: bold; line-height: 130%; }a:link { color: #3c55ff; text-decoration: none }a:hover { color: #3c55ff; text-decoration: underline }#spec { color: #31363b; font-size: 9pt; line-height: 130%; font-family: "Hiragino Kaku Gothic Pro", Osaka, "ＭＳ ゴシック" }.r_line  { color: #eb6d22; font-weight: bold; font-size: 13pt; text-decoration: none; background: #fff6f0 no-repeat; text-align: left; text-indent: 3pt; margin-top: 10px; margin-bottom: 10px; border-style: solid; border-width: 1px; border-color: #ffb88e #d58251 #d58251 #ffb88e; display: block }.indent { text-indent: 6px }